Rosberg & Wehrlein to drive for Mercedes in two day test

Austria: Mercedes will run Nico Rosberg & Pascal Wehrlein as their two drivers for the two day in season test. The final test of the season takes place at the Red Bull Ring on Tuesday & Wednesday, the 23rd & 24th of June. Mercedes, fresh off the back of another 1-2 finish in the Grand Prix held at the venue last Sunday, will run race winner Nico Rosberg on Day 1. Day 2 will see DTM star Pascal Wehrlein take over the cockpit of the W06. The German driver made his testing debut for the team in last year's Abu Dhabi test, and acts as Mercedes' reserve driver.
